Lorde, Katy Perry, Metallica Join Grammys Performance Roster

Following Monday's report that Daft Punk, joined by Stevie Wonder and Nile Rodgers, will perform at the 2014 Grammy Awards, several additional performers have been revealed, including Grammy nominees Lorde and Katy Perry. Other acts scheduled to perform include eight-time Grammy winners Metallica, who will be joined by Grammy Cultural Ambassador to China Lang Lang; Pharrell Williams, who will join Wonder, Rodgers, and Daft Punk; and Robin Thicke, who will perform with the Grammy-winning band Chicago.

This marks the first time that Lorde, Thicke, and Chicago will be stepping onto the Grammy stage. Pharrell will make his first Grammys appearance in a decade, while Metallica is finally returning after 23 years. Katy Perry last performed at the 2012 awards.

Lorde is nominated for four Grammys, including Song of the Year and Best Pop Vocal Album. Pharrell received seven nods, including two in both Record of the Year and Best Pop Duo/Group Performance. Thicke has three nominations, including Best Pop Vocal Album and Best Pop Duo/Group Performance. Katy Perry nabbed nominations for Song of the Year and Best Pop Solo Performance.

The Grammys air on CBS on Jan. 26.
